Sergei Tselovanlyk has over 40 years experience as an architect and urban planner in Ukraine, Russia and Scotland. Most recently Sergei served as the Chief Architect of Kyiv and was responsible for designing a new general urban plan for the city of Kyiv and surrounding satellite cities and towns. Sergei has been a member of the National Union of Architects of Ukraine (NUAU) since 1981, serving as Vice-President of Chairman’s Board of NUAU since 1999. Sergei has been awarded the title of Honoured Architect , by the government of Ukraine.
